Douglas Harper's Etymology Dictionary
update

1944, in reference to information, 1952 in reference to persons, from up (adv.) + date (v.1). Related: Updated; updating. The noun is attested from 1967.

Wikipedia
Update (SQL)

An SQL UPDATE statement changes the data of one or more records in a table. Either all the rows can be updated, or a subset may be chosen using a condition.

The UPDATE statement has the following form:

UPDATE table_name SET column_name = value [, column_name = value ...] [WHERE condition]

For the UPDATE to be successful, the user must have data manipulation privileges (UPDATE privilege) on the table or column and the updated value must not conflict with all the applicable constraints (such as primary keys, unique indexes, CHECK constraints, and NOT NULL constraints).

In some databases, such as PostgreSQL, when a FROM clause is present, what essentially happens is that the target table is joined to the tables mentioned in the fromlist, and each output row of the join represents an update operation for the target table. When using FROM, one should ensure that the join produces at most one output row for each row to be modified. In other words, a target row shouldn't join to more than one row from the other table(s). If it does, then only one of the join rows will be used to update the target row, but which one will be used is not readily predictable.

Because of this indeterminacy, referencing other tables only within sub-selects is safer, though often harder to read and slower than using a join.

Update (Jane Zhang album)

Update was Jane Zhang's second studio album that was released on August 2, 2007. Zhang had spent one year in preparations for this album. When asked about the album's name "Update," Zhang explained that this is an up-graded step from her first album, "The One." R&B and jazz style songs were included in the new album. One of her tracks, We Are Together was produced for a project by the United Nations Children's Fund.

When promoting her album in Shanghai on August 23, 2007, over 400 fans attended the event. The event turned into a charity activity as Zhang announced that all the proceeds she received at the event will be donated to a girl, who is suffering from leukemia.

The track "我們說好的" (What We Agreed) was nominated for Top 10 Gold Songs at the Hong Kong TVB8 Awards, presented by television station TVB8, in 2007.

Update (Mal Waldron album)

Update is an album by jazz pianist Mal Waldron released on the Italian Soul Note label in 1987. It features solo performances recorded in Milan, Italy.

Update (Anouk album)

Update is a 2004 live album by the Dutch singer Anouk. It contains acoustic versions of many of her then recent songs, including many tracks from her Graduated Fool album.

Update (Berlin Jazz Orchestra)

Update is a jazz album produced by 44 Records and producer Jacky Wagner, it was officially released in 2004. The album was critically acclaimed by Jazz Podium magazine as the first initial recording for the Berlin Jazz Orchestra with vocal artist Marc Secara. Jazz artist Jiggs Whigham is featured on this release as both instrumentalist (trombone) and musical director and Steve Gray's arrangements are featured on this recording.
